Tarbat Discovery Centre is a museum located in the former parish church of Portmahomack, Easter Ross (Figure 1), and is run by the Tarbat Historic Trust. It is adjacent to the site of a Pictish monastic settlement dating from the 6 century, which was the focus of intensive excavation and analysis from 1996 to 2007 (Carver 2008). The museum tells the story of the monastic site, and displays artefacts from the excavations, alongside exhibits relating to the later history of the area.
